Error playing all videos after 1.30 update

Server Version#: 1.30.0.6486
Player Version#: 5.51.1 (Plex for Samsung)
QNAP 872XT
QTS 5.0.1.2248 build 20221215

After updating to the latest version, I get a transcoder error playing any video in my library.
These videos played fine before that.

Looking at the logs, I saw a lot of “No space left on device” errors.
I am assuming from the log that it creates the tmp files under /share/CACHEDEV1_DATA/.qpkg/PlexMediaServer
which should have plenty of space:

On a side note, I am not clear why it is even transcoding as I have ‘direct play’ and ‘direct stream’ enabled and the videos don’t have subtitles.
In any case, the videos played fine before the update.

If you have TrueHD audio, and the player doesn’t support that, you’ll get direct stream.

1.30.0 and 1.30.1 have a bug with TrueHD.
